BOTH INTERNATIONAL & INLAND In narrow channels, vessels of less than what length shall not impede the safe passage of vessels which can navigate only inside that channel?
Official USCG Answer & Rule Citation
Correct Answer: Option A — 20 meters
Under Inland Navigation Rules, for the condition where 'In narrow channels, vessels of less than what length shall not impede the safe passage of vessels which can navigate only inside that channel', the correct requirement is: '20 meters'.
